Wellie Walk at Waddesdon

This walking route is perfect to enjoy with the family. Stop and have a play in one of the stick dens or soak up the view of Aylesbury Vale, including Diamond Jubilee Wood. Keep an eye out for wildlife and woodland features as you wander through the woodland.

Bringing a buggy
You can take buggies along this route but please note that the path from the Stables up to the Manor is steep, and the one along Miss Alice's Drive can get muddy at times.
